so After assiging the two Jar files in under Dos I couldn't done them in success

here is the way I did:
sign_webutil.bat C:\DevSuiteHome_1\forms\java\frmwebutil.jar
sign_webutil.bat C:\DevSuiteHome_1\forms\java\jacob.jar

I get this error after signing the jar files and that mean it's not configured well from the first time by showing error.
*******************************************
C:\DevSuiteHome_2\forms\webutil>sign_webutil.bat c:\devsuitehome_2\forms\java\ja
cob.jar
Generating a self signing certificate for key=webutil2...
keytool error: java.lang.Exception: Key pair not generated, alias <webutil2> alr
eady exists
.
There were warnings or errors while generating a self signing certificate. Pleas
e review them.
.
Backing up c:\devsuitehome_2\forms\java\jacob.jar as c:\devsuitehome_2\forms\jav
a\jacob.jar.old...
1 file(s) copied.
Signing c:\devsuitehome_2\forms\java\jacob.jar using key=webutil2...
'jarsigner' is not recognized as an internal or external command,
operable program or batch file.
.
There were warnings or errors while signing the jar. Please review them.
*****************************************************
